Frequently Asked Questions about Memphis
How much are Studio apartments in Memphis?
There are currently 629 Studio Apartments in Memphis with rent ranges from $547 to $7,985 with an average price of $1,052.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Memphis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Memphis ranges from $350 to $2,842 with an average monthly rent of $1,154.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Memphis c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Memphis range from $600 to $5,900.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,269.
How expensive are Memphis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 409 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Memphis on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$550 to $4,110 - averaging $1,705 for the location.
